Job Overview
Seastate Land Services Company is seeking experienced Block Masons to support large-scale residential construction projects throughout the Tampa and Sarasota, Florida markets. This position is ideal for candidates with hands-on experience in production homebuilding who can step onto a jobsite and contribute immediately with minimal training. Block Masons will be responsible for laying concrete block foundations and structural masonry components while maintaining production schedules and quality standards.

Key Responsibilities
- Lay concrete block for residential foundations and structural walls
- Read and follow job plans, layouts, and grade requirements
- Mix, pour, and apply mortar according to specifications
- Install reinforcement, including rebar and anchors, as required
- Ensure block is level, plumb, and aligned to project standards
- Work efficiently in production homebuilding environments
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organized jobsite
- Use hand tools and masonry equipment safely and effectively
- Coordinate with crew members, supervisors, and other trades
- Meet production schedules while maintaining quality workmanship
